This is somewhat of an original to the Rice Krispie Treats only w/o marshmallows. Same great taste and of course the melted chocolate on top is optional.
Provided by CoffeeB
Categories Bar Cookie
Time 20m
Yield 12 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Boil for 3 minutes the sugar and corn syrup.
- Add peanut butter, vanilla, and Rice Krispies.
- Spread into a sprayed 9x13 cake pan.
- Melt the chocolate chips and butterscotch chips together and blend well.
- Spread on top of the Rice Krispies mixture.
- Cool completely before cutting.
